I think "normal" should work (because it's standard), I'll test with "idle" and "High" and post the result later.Another bug (?) postet in the german Doom9 forum: You can't change normalization method, it's always PostGain (only AAC). Edit: Encoding priority: It seems that it doesn't work correctly. I started BeSweet (idle) and VDub (normal), BeSweet uses 20% CPU, VDub the rest. It should be 0% for BeSweet, I think. Edit2: Same with "normal, BeSweet: 20%, VDub rest. I guess priority only affect on BeLight, not on besweet.exe

"15. What gain setting should I use to encode AAC with BSN/Oagmachine? Eventhough BeSweet/Bsn has implemented Hybrid gain, there are no Directshow filters capable of using the hybrid gain information at this time. So it is not recommended at the moment. Instead use normalization or pregain" Pregain works fine with the normal GUI and I´m really looking at every release of your GUI if it works wit AAC. In the moment it does not ;(

PreGain and maximize use a 2-pass approach. First the file is scanned for the peak sample, then the appropriate gain value is calculated and applied to the file while transcoding. PostGain looks for the peak value while transcoding and afterwards applies a gain tag to the file. The actual normalizing is done by the decoder, that needs to read the gain tag. HybridGain uses both gain methods depending on source material. First a fixed pregain value is added to the file (0db for 2.0 sources, 10db for 5.1 sources). While transcoding the still missing rest gain value ist looked for using PostGain and stored in the gain tag. Unfortunately aac decoders can't read gain tags, so an aac file encoded with post gain or hybrid gain will have a too low volume. For that reason PreGain "-ota( -g max )" or --mazimize should be used for aac. edit: wrong command line for pregain corrected
